Sr. Maura Redington

McAuley House and Cruby Hill, Roscommon Town and formerly of Curraghboy, Co Roscommon.

March 31st, 2024; (Peacefully), at the Roscommon Hospice.

Predeceased by her parents Patrick and Hannah, brothers Malachy, Gerard and Brendan.

Deeply missed by her sisters; Kathleen Fuller (England), Philomena Duffy (Meath) and Rita Roughneen (Roscommon), brothers Sean (Dublin) and Tommy (Galway), sisters-in-law, brother-in-law, nieces, nephews, grandnieces, grandnephews and her many relatives and friends in California, U.S.A. and Ireland, Mercy Sisters Western Province, her community in McAuley House and Cruby Hill, Roscommon.

May Sr. Maura rest in peace.

Reposing at Smyth’s Funeral Home, Roscommon (F42 NH27) on Wednesday afternoon from 3 o’c until 4.30 o’c followed by removal to the Sacred Heart Church, Roscommon. Mass of the Resurrection on Thursday at 11 o’c. Burial afterwards in the Convent of Mercy Community Cemetery, Roscommon.

The family and Mercy Sisters would like to thank the staff at the Roscommon Hospital and Hospice for the dedicated, excellent care and support during her time there.
